Transaction ac3dc2dac24a2bd6a7271c79d7d045190bc6015e54e3d381b04d64884157c590

2 Input
2 Outputs
  • ac3dc2dac24a2bd6a7271c79d7d045190bc6015e54e3d381b04d64884157c590:0
  • value  14664764
    address  13MJTk5dwH9FDTTUXob2iVHzgw4WUQpjkz
  • ac3dc2dac24a2bd6a7271c79d7d045190bc6015e54e3d381b04d64884157c590:1
  • value  25883241
    address  1CoVDQSzA5bXDgkEd9pxNPoiQS7aTQuv1e